    Two Hills-Beaver Creek volleyball players were named to the 2025 Red Rock All-Conference volleyball team. Patriot junior Brynn Bakken was selected to the all-conference team, and junior Olivia Deelstra was named all-conference honorable mention.

    Three Luverne athletes were named to the 2025 Big South All-Conference volleyball team. LHS Senior Bernie Rock was named to the All-Conference Honorable Mention Gold Division team. Luverne senior Kianna Winter and junior CeCe Rock were named all-conference in the Gold Division volleyball team.
